A man has been killed after being crushed by a crane-mounted lorry outside Wimbledon's Court One.

The man, believed to be in his 60s and from Leicester, was killed after the vehicle overturned on top of him in Church Road around 10.15am yesterday.

It is thought the man, who has not been identified, had stepped out of the lorry to supervise a delivery being made to the All England Lawn Tennis Club.

A spokeswoman for the London Ambulance Service said two fast response cars attended but the man was pronounced dead at the scene.

Merton Council is investigating the death.

Lyn Carpenter, the council's director of environment and regeneration, said: "Merton Council would like to offer its sincerest condolences to the man's family following the tragic incident on Tuesday.

"The investigation of workplace accidents and fatalities falls to Merton's Environmental Health officers to investigate under the Health and Safety at Work Act.

"Two of Merton's most experienced officers were at the scene working with all three emergency services and the Vehicle Inspectorate.

"Merton Council and its environmental health officers will continue to work closely with the police to investigate the circumstances surrounding the incident.

"The man's family has now been informed."
